Whereas the headline modifications within the energy unit rules for the brand new System 1 period in 2026 centre across the mixture of energy between inside combustion and electrical deployment, the best way theĀ FIA measures, controls, and interprets the gas that reaches the engine by way of the movement meter is shifting too.
The twin verification system required a profound evolution, given the transfer to 100% sustainable fuels. As we defined in our first look at the new fuel flow regime, the reference parameter will stay in kg/h (ie the mass movement price of the gas), however from this season that worth will likely be transformed immediately by the Engine Management Unit into an power movement price, utilizing the power density and calorific worth of every gas, licensed by an impartial physique earlier than the automotive takes to the observe.
General, the ultimate worth should not exceed 3000 MJ/h, decided by way of formulation that have in mind engine velocity, load, and the working circumstances of the ability unit. In essence, this can be a true paradigm shift: the main focus strikes from the amount of gas when it comes to mass to its power content material. And that is additionally why technological analysis requires ever better assets.
Supplies have to be rethought to be appropriate with e-fuels
The chemical composition of the brand new e-fuels is completely different from standard ‘dinosaur juice’ and way more complicated than it might seem, requiring intensive analysis to grasp which molecules can be utilized. Virtually talking, they’re extra aggressive in the direction of {hardware}, an element that has pressured each producers and the corporate producing the movement meters to adapt to the traits of the brand new fuels.
Allengra, the corporate that received the tender to provide the brand new homologated gas movement meter, confronted two most important challenges in growing a strong answer to the extra aggressive chemistry of the brand new gas: for the reason that unit is put in throughout the gas tank, the liquid surrounds it in addition to flowing by way of it.
“For instance, there’s the problem of the connector,” co-CEO Niels Junker informed Autosport.
“The movement meter is put in within the tank, so gas doesn’t solely move by way of the sensor ā there’s additionally gas on the skin of the sensor. For that reason, it is necessary to work with supplies which might be actually immune to e-fuels, and this can be a large distinction, as a result of at present being appropriate with gas is comparatively easy.”

Enter from suppliers in addition to the FIA
On condition that the brand new rules operate as a showcase for sustainable fuels in addition to a expertise incubator, it was necessary that supplies that may be in direct contact with the gas did not create a limiting issue for improvement. After session with the FIA and gas suppliers, the corporate made the outer casing of the movement meter from chrome steel.
For a similar cause, the transducers contained in the movement meter are additionally āprotectedā by a stainless-steel reinforcement. However thatās not all.
āWe attempt to minimise the variety of O-rings or seals, as a result of in motorsport each cable and each seal is taken into account not totally leak-proof with e-fuels: it might be within the brief time period, nevertheless it would possibly now not be after 5 or 10 races. It could possibly change, and that imposes a danger,” Junker added.
“Even when speaking concerning the wiring that runs from the movement meter to the ECU, it is not thought of appropriate with e-fuels, so it needs to be made airtight and appropriate from the digital connector all the best way to the wiring loom.
“We discovered an answer by sealing your entire inside the connector, however the issue was additionally discovering the correct connectors, as a result of those we used previously have been appropriate with conventional gas, however not with e-fuels.
“We due to this fact needed to search for new suppliers. It is work that takes months. It isn’t nearly materials compatibility, but additionally about security issues and supply instances. We now have to ensure equity for everybody, so we can’t provide one thing that dangers breaking or not arriving on time.

“In the end, we discovered an answer to make the wiring fuel-tight, however on the similar time the groups additionally need to do their half to stop any leaks, and in reality they’ve launched particular high quality checks. Every workforce manages this facet in a different way.
“With e-fuels, the groups ship us the gas and now we have to calibrate the sensor and perform the checks utilizing that particular gas.”
Analysis into components opens up a brand new (and dear) discipline of improvement
The event of e-fuels has opened up a frontier that goes far past the easy alternative of conventional gasoline. It’s now not about optimising an present product, however about constructing a completely new gas, molecule by molecule. On this state of affairs, alongside gas improvement itself, analysis into components is changing into one of many most important arenas of competitors and innovation.
And it’s exactly right here that FIA rules introduce a vital distinction. Components derived from non-sustainable sources are permitted, however inside extraordinarily strict limits and provided that they fall into classes that don’t improperly alter combustion, thus avoiding disguised efficiency benefits. That is no small problem, as a result of the components with the very best properties are typically the non-sustainable ones.
The state of affairs is completely different for sustainable components. In the event that they’re licensed and traced alongside your entire provide chain, they are not topic to the identical limits imposed on non-sustainable components. This is without doubt one of the fronts on which suppliersā analysis is focusing, as they work to develop superior, sustainable molecules able to bettering stability, resistance to knock, and combustion high quality.
It is no coincidence that suppliers additionally converse of as much as one million simulations to search out the correct mixture.

It is a complicated job, as a result of each element should meet sustainability standards, have assured availability, and likewise be appropriate with supplies. Nevertheless, it is an space with monumental potential, on which suppliers have additionally sought partnerships with exterior corporations possessing superior experience in particular fields. That is additionally why prices are anticipated to exceed ā¬250 per litre.Ā
It isn’t simply the liquid itself that carries that worth: it is the analysis behind it, in addition to a provide chain that have to be completely āinexperiencedā, licensed at each step ā from sourcing to the emissions of your entire life cycle ā that are monitored by theĀ FIA. Enhancing gas high quality means, for instance, having the ability to get hold of the identical power with a barely decrease mass, decreasing the quantity of gas that must be carried on board.
That is actually a bonus to not be missed in an period the place, at the very least initially, many groups will likely be well above the minimum weight.
